PostPosted: Thu May 08, 2008 11:08 am Reply with quote

i would try this on your computer first use xampp or something

install Raven Nuke
go into phpMyAdmin and do this
Code:
DROP TABLE `nuke_bbauth_access`, `nuke_bbbanlist`, `nuke_bbcategories`, `nuke_bbconfig`, `nuke_bbconfirm`, `nuke_bbdisallow`, `nuke_bbforums`, `nuke_bbforum_prune`, `nuke_bbgroups`, `nuke_bbposts`, `nuke_bbposts_text`, `nuke_bbprivmsgs`, `nuke_bbprivmsgs_text`, `nuke_bbranks`, `nuke_bbsearch_results`, `nuke_bbsearch_wordlist`, `nuke_bbsearch_wordmatch`, `nuke_bbsessions`, `nuke_bbsessions_keys`, `nuke_bbsmilies`, `nuke_bbthemes`, `nuke_bbthemes_name`, `nuke_bbtopics`, `nuke_bbtopics_watch`, `nuke_bbuser_group`, `nuke_bbvote_desc`, `nuke_bbvote_results`, `nuke_bbvote_voters`, `nuke_bbwords`;

since phpbb2 will not be used no need for the tables
next delete everthing inside these folders *only*
modules/Forums
modules/Private_Messages
modules/Members_List
^only delete those 3 folders if your not gonna do the below option

now if you still want them in the site navigation(modules list) then do this

inside modules/Forums create a index.php file and put this in it
Code:
<?php 

if (!defined('MODULE_FILE'))
{
   die('You can\'t access this file directly...');
}
header('Location: forums/');
die();
?>

inside modules/Members_List create a index.php file and put this in it
Code:
<?php 

if (!defined('MODULE_FILE'))
{
   die('You can\'t access this file directly...');
}
header('Location: forums/memberlist.php');
die();
?>

inside modules/Private_Messages create a index.php file and put this in it
Code:
<?php 

if (!defined('MODULE_FILE'))
{
   die('You can\'t access this file directly...');
}
header('Location: forums/ucp.php?i=pm&folder=inbox');
die();
?>


now we start the phpbb3 install
copy your phpbb3 forums folder from the one your using and rename it to forums if it isnt already then upload it to where you have raven nuke installed *dont put it in the modules folder*
next export your phpbb3 database and import it into the raven nuke database
after that do what the instructions say for the phpbb3 bridge if you have mods on your forums then use the manual installation

if you have any problems post back here

PostPosted: Fri May 09, 2008 12:28 am Reply with quote

The bridge only allows you to share your users. If you are logged into your RN site, when you go to phpBB3 you should be logged in as well. There is a block which allows you to display the latest forum posts in the RN part of your site.

PostPosted: Fri May 09, 2008 5:48 am Reply with quote

I believe this is because the user information from your original phpBB3 installation is stored in the phpBB3 tables, but the bridge uses the user tables from RN.

Therefore you will need to move the users from the phpBB3 tables to the RN tables.
